Amenities include: • Universal & gendered change areas with private and shared showers, and free lockers. • Leisure pool with 25 m lanes, lazy river, spray features, tot zone and gradual entry. Adjacent family hot tub, adult hot tub, steam room and sauna. • Lap pool with 25 m lanes, 50 m lanes, 1 & 3 m diving boards, 5 m diving platform, and adjustable height floor. • Lifts and water wheelchairs are available, please call for more information. Pool Etiquette • Everyone must shower with soap before entering the water. Showers are available on-deck and in all change areas. Soap is provided. Learn more at newwestcity.ca/keep-it-fresh • No food is permitted in the pool or change area. • No outside shoes are permitted on the pool deck. • Strollers are permitted in universal change area or in the viewing area, accessible from the lobby. • Children 6 years and under must be accompanied in the water by a capable swimmer 15+ years. Maximum 2 children per caregiver. Out-of-water supervision of participants is permitted at no cost for children 7+ years. • 3 meter diving board and 5 meter diving platform users must be 7+ years. 1 meter diving board users 6 years and under must have a caregiver in the water. • Lanes are for length swimming and water running only. Share lanes with other participants, swimming at a similar pace, and swimming on the right side of lane. • Adult hot tub, steam room, and sauna users must be 15+ years. Pickleball (16+ years) A hybrid of badminton, tennis and table tennis played with paddles and a perforated ball. This fun, low-impact sport is enjoyed by players of all levels and is an excellent aerobic exercise. Please bring your own paddle and balls.
